Fabian Neumann
8eb37bc263
add conda directive to all rules for use with --use-conda
2023-03-08 17:44:25 +01:00
Fabian Neumann
6bae022d44
modularise Snakefile using rules/*.smk files
2023-03-08 17:29:01 +01:00
Fabian
104fc68fb0
allow to disable progressbar
2023-03-07 20:37:47 +01:00
Fabian
b5e8ee979f
reenable snakefmt
2023-03-07 18:24:47 +01:00
Fabian
c8fa61e244
Snakefile: replace else statements by if statement to satisfy snakefmt
2023-03-07 18:22:07 +01:00
Fabian
77291f7d64
snakefile: introduce RESOURCES, RESULTS, BENCHMARKS, LOGS paths
2023-03-07 18:11:59 +01:00
Fabian
2a5acedfee
snakefile: fix benchmark path
2023-03-07 12:21:02 +01:00
Fabian Neumann
85f73c0e62
snakefmt to Snakefile
2023-03-06 19:44:57 +01:00
Fabian Neumann
31a7ece669
fix logs and benchmark directories
2023-03-06 17:59:37 +01:00
Fabian Neumann
71932416b3
technology-data not dependent on run
2023-03-06 17:46:29 +01:00
Fabian Neumann
23987f3a82
re-allow 'all' clusters wilcard value
2023-03-06 17:41:48 +01:00
Fabian Neumann
ab501f3eb6
remove plot_p_nom_max
2023-03-06 17:41:09 +01:00
Fabian Neumann
f96e9be75b
fix solve_all_elec_networks
2023-03-06 17:31:27 +01:00
Fabian Neumann
561a1d2da8
prepare CI for all three cases
2023-03-06 17:26:41 +01:00
Fabian Neumann
cdc6ac39b0
correct benchmark
2023-03-06 16:59:04 +01:00
Fabian
bffb7cc17c
scripts/ remove summary_dir and results_dir references
2023-03-06 16:53:20 +01:00
Fabian Neumann
3e9c07b5e9
add missing cutout input
2023-03-06 16:50:41 +01:00
Fabian Hofmann
9b7e4d3bee
Merge branch 'master' into merge-pypsa-eur-sec
2023-03-06 16:09:42 +01:00
pre-commit-ci[bot]
8db3780fce
[pre-commit.ci] auto fixes from pre-commit.com hooks
...
for more information, see https://pre-commit.ci
2023-03-06 14:43:47 +00:00
Fabian
bf969424a2
ci modularization fix cutout retrieval and profile in dag
2023-03-06 15:41:02 +01:00
Fabian Neumann
74032ae193
fix path references in Snakefile
2023-03-06 15:28:09 +01:00
Fabian Neumann
2254297d88
COSTS are data not resources
2023-03-06 15:20:18 +01:00
Fabian Neumann
f83fd9cf1e
remove duplicate retrieve_cost_data
2023-03-06 15:18:30 +01:00
Fabian Neumann
7334913e11
add input file handling of pypsa-eur-sec rules using cutout
2023-03-06 15:07:09 +01:00
Fabian Neumann
43f226b2a3
split solve network rules, take summary scripts from Sec
2023-03-06 12:10:23 +01:00
Fabian Neumann
97bbafdd70
Merge remote-tracking branch 'pypsa-eur-sec/master' into merge-pypsa-eur-sec
2023-03-06 11:54:08 +01:00
Fabian Neumann
67d878d1d7
allow disabling max_depth through config overwrite
2023-02-22 19:28:07 +01:00
Fabian Neumann
35b8425b3b
cherry-pick from #282
...
Co-authored-by: Fabian Hofmann <hofmann@fias.uni-frankfurt.de>
2023-02-16 18:42:19 +01:00
Fabian Neumann
ece64a73c1
gas_input: use HTTP remote, rename conversion factors, fix undesired rule removal
2023-02-16 18:27:57 +01:00
Fabian Neumann
963e7cdbcf
Merge branch 'master' into update-lng-ports
2023-02-16 17:56:05 +01:00
Fabian Neumann
ccde2e7f93
make sequestration options configurable
2023-02-16 17:21:58 +01:00
virio-andreyana
3dede28aae
merging script in retrieve_gas_input_location with build_gas_input_location
2023-02-16 11:57:33 +01:00
Fabian Neumann
93d462831d
uncomment shutil
2023-02-16 11:51:39 +01:00
Fabian Neumann
9c1182fe96
prepare release 0.7
2023-02-16 11:50:55 +01:00
Fabian Neumann
6b8e69cf81
Merge branch 'master' into carbon-management
2023-02-15 20:21:12 +01:00
Fabian Neumann
a870b603f4
automatically retrieve technology-data, no git clone
2023-01-28 08:15:43 +01:00
Fabian Neumann
9411cad98b
add sequestration potential data link
2023-01-24 18:47:34 +01:00
Fabian Neumann
71e2a4943c
carbon management
2023-01-24 18:44:39 +01:00
Fabian Neumann
433514b168
add a collection rule plot_all_networks
2023-01-07 13:23:12 +01:00
Fabian Neumann
6f901f4c50
restore compatibility with latest master version
2022-12-28 15:43:43 +01:00
Fabian Neumann
cac724fee0
merge master
2022-12-28 13:55:36 +01:00
Fabian Neumann
138d151c8b
only compute solar thermal profiles if technology is included
2022-12-28 12:48:51 +01:00
Fabian Neumann
d37ffddd4f
build_solar_thermal_profiles: parallelize
2022-12-28 12:21:46 +01:00
Fabian Neumann
494d3010eb
build_heat_demand: parallelize
2022-12-28 12:21:00 +01:00
Fabian Neumann
097d054f06
build_temperatur_profiles: parallelize
2022-12-28 12:20:34 +01:00
Fabian Neumann
69a33e3698
increase resource requirements of some rules
2022-12-27 12:16:02 +01:00
Fabian Neumann
99343b1221
Merge pull request #277 from PyPSA/int-ports
...
distribute international shipping by port trade volumes
2022-12-27 10:57:01 +01:00
virio-andreyana
d37cd49f7d
add script for retrieving lng terminals
2022-12-14 12:26:16 +01:00
virio-andreyana
01f48a50e7
Replacing the IGGIELNG_LNG data with Europe-Gas-Tracker
2022-12-14 12:26:16 +01:00
Fabian Neumann
e846cea2b7
Merge pull request #279 from PyPSA/fix/subworkflow-paths
...
Fix relative imports from subworkflow PyPSA-EUR
2022-11-17 15:55:17 +01:00
Fabian Hofmann
e1e18a50e7
Fix input listing in Snakefile
2022-11-16 12:18:58 +01:00
Fabian Neumann
d35d3c3c21
Merge pull request #197 from PyPSA/cp-env
...
Snakefile: export conda environment
2022-11-15 14:49:52 +01:00
euronion
ae8f601f0a
Fix relative imports from subworkflow PyPSA-EUR
2022-11-14 09:38:09 +01:00
Fabian Neumann
84618b3ee1
distribute international shipping by port trade volumes
2022-11-13 13:43:05 +01:00
pre-commit-ci[bot]
92080b1cd2
[pre-commit.ci] auto fixes from pre-commit.com hooks
...
for more information, see https://pre-commit.ci
2022-09-19 10:06:40 +00:00
Fabian Hofmann
5833556ea1
Merge branch 'master' into misc/precommit-ci-2
2022-09-19 12:06:23 +02:00
Fabian Neumann
e024ba68c9
build_hydro: fix cutout input
2022-09-17 10:29:35 +02:00
pre-commit-ci[bot]
5d1ef8a640
[pre-commit.ci] auto fixes from pre-commit.com hooks
...
for more information, see https://pre-commit.ci
2022-09-16 13:04:06 +00:00
Fabian Hofmann
affa1c2b88
Merge branch 'master' into misc/precommit-ci-2
2022-09-16 14:38:49 +02:00
Fabian
1536cc2787
codespell: fix typos
...
Snakefile: fix unformattable parst
pre-commit: fix codespell ignore
2022-09-16 14:36:43 +02:00
Fabian
b694337541
scenario management: use "shared_cutouts" instead of "dedicated_cutouts"
2022-09-13 14:54:58 +02:00
Fabian Hofmann
0339ed71ac
Update Snakefile
...
Co-authored-by: Fabian Neumann <fabian.neumann@outlook.de>
2022-09-13 09:47:11 +02:00
Fabian Hofmann
1185983f8f
Update Snakefile
...
Co-authored-by: Philipp Glaum <95913147+p-glaum@users.noreply.github.com>
2022-09-08 20:32:22 +02:00
Fabian
71ba743e46
enable scneario management for different configs
2022-09-08 10:28:07 +02:00
Ebbe Kyhl Gøtske ekg@mpe.au.dk
e34bd9b7fb
Change costs year in snakefile and config file
2022-08-31 13:07:43 +02:00
Ebbe Kyhl Gøtske ekg@mpe.au.dk
98dd2db622
specify memory resources
2022-08-11 10:10:35 +02:00
Fabian Neumann
ca183ba89e
add zenodo dataset for download
2022-08-02 15:56:47 +02:00
lisazeyen
f683a93f08
adjust plot_summary to work with myopic, remove update config
2022-08-01 16:04:14 +02:00
lisazeyen
f10628930e
move snakemake dependencies out for co2limit cb option to work
2022-08-01 15:21:11 +02:00
Philipp Glaum
ba7a5363e7
update Fabians review comments
2022-07-29 14:56:39 +02:00
Philipp Glaum
4db62fa0c6
place holder in snakefile for path to ship_raster
2022-07-29 11:52:33 +02:00
Philipp Glaum
6d070a19e0
initial ship raster implementation
2022-07-28 10:38:24 +02:00
Fabian Neumann
8fc0c57ed6
update copyright years
2022-07-26 15:05:59 +02:00
Fabian Hofmann
3ba7e2ab90
Merge branch 'master' into technology-data
2022-07-21 15:36:12 +02:00
Fabian Neumann
b3dac6d3c4
subworkflow flags amend
2022-07-20 15:53:57 +02:00
Fabian Neumann
10243398e7
do not use subworkflow flags for pure data#
...
causes problems when config retrieve_databundle is disabled
2022-07-20 15:47:47 +02:00
Fabian Neumann
3986856282
merge master
2022-07-01 10:13:33 +02:00
Fabian Neumann
a8171ec9f3
color adaptations, new features
2022-06-28 18:03:29 +02:00
Fabian
67ac464b6a
add_electricity: use conventional_inputs from snakemake.input for attach_conventional_generators
2022-06-28 16:33:46 +02:00
Fabian Hofmann
e175d1aa0e
Merge branch 'eu-energy-security' into eu-energy-security-conventional-attrs
2022-06-28 13:22:39 +02:00
Fabian
522f218eed
Snakefile: rename attrs to attr in add_electricity input function
2022-06-28 13:15:37 +02:00
Fabian Hofmann
917f41ef21
Update Snakefile
...
Co-authored-by: Fabian Neumann <fabian.neumann@outlook.de>
2022-06-28 13:11:08 +02:00
Fabian
9d997fbd79
generalize conventional attr handling through config
2022-06-28 10:14:26 +02:00
Fabian Neumann
74f8ca1c7f
Merge branch 'master' into eu-energy-security
2022-06-28 08:09:39 +02:00
Fabian Neumann
51de606aab
Revert "remove build/retrieve natura raster, directly use shapefile"
2022-06-27 19:00:41 +02:00
Fabian
b56d1f6f4d
conventional config section: update to more general attribute assignment scheme
2022-06-27 17:35:19 +02:00
Fabian Neumann
fa43038564
remove params from input as they are not exposed to input
2022-06-27 10:35:39 +02:00
Fabian Neumann
9c6c6d243f
Adaptations to match current PyPSA-Eur version
2022-06-27 10:21:08 +02:00
Fabian Neumann
5ca231824e
Merge branch 'master' into eu-energy-security
2022-06-27 08:58:37 +02:00
Fabian Neumann
520f7e440e
Merge branch 'master' into technology-data
2022-06-25 11:05:41 +02:00
Fabian
eb59e68f35
Snakefile: remove RDIR selection
2022-06-09 20:24:28 +02:00
Fabian Neumann
d4fd472762
Merge branch 'master' into transport
2022-04-12 14:48:57 +02:00
Fabian Neumann
6ed92475c9
Add basic CI for overnight and myopic ( #234 )
...
* Snakefile: add missing folders that are retrieved
* Snakefile: fix syntax error
* Add basic CI
* fix datafiles list to work with directories
* prepare: only add new gas pipes if augmentation not empty
* prepare: handle case where salt caverns dataframe is empty
* prepare: handle case where underwater faction not in link columns
* build_biomass: handle case where Balkan not in country list
* refer correct environment path
* fix Snakemake call
* make subworkflow dependency explicit again
* hashing pypsa-eur environment file does not seem to work
* change solver to glpk
* add data cache
* glpk without options
* try cbc
* alternative snakemake test workflow
* test: add exogenous pathways to config
2022-04-11 17:08:25 +02:00
Fabian Neumann
f0d0edcf54
Snakefile: add powerplants to results-dir
2022-04-08 13:21:29 +02:00
Fabian Neumann
f474f8bce4
finetuning of results dir
2022-04-07 22:07:18 +02:00
Fabian Neumann
64424ed208
add results dir to simplify multiple configs (like PyPSA-Eur-Sec)
2022-04-07 21:13:48 +02:00
Fabian Neumann
7a52b6bc45
resolve cherry merge conflict 1
2022-04-05 16:22:31 +02:00
Fabian Neumann
b112da0565
prepare: separate code for transport demand and nodal energy totals
2022-04-03 18:49:35 +02:00
Fabian Neumann
7fee2944d8
Merge branch 'master' into rm-raster-natura
2022-03-28 12:07:33 +02:00
Fabian Neumann
832cc8e5e8
Windows compatibility through request string
2022-03-28 10:56:52 +02:00